Texas weather puts serious stress on garage door components. Our summers regularly hit 100+ degrees, causing metal springs to weaken faster than the manufacturer's estimates suggest. Springs typically last 7 to 9 years here, not the 10 years you might see advertised. Winter temperature swings make lubricants thicken, which strains openers and causes premature wear on rollers and hinges.
The combination of heat, humidity, and occasional severe storms means Fort Worth garage doors take a beating. We see broken torsion springs more than any other issue, followed closely by opener failures and bent tracks from accidental impacts. Our most common service is spring replacement, which we handle quickly and safely. Torsion springs are under extreme tension and should never be DIY projects. We carry high-cycle springs rated for 25,000 to 50,000 cycles, which last significantly longer than builder-grade springs. Most spring replacements take 45 minutes to an hour once we arrive.
Garage door opener installation is another specialty. We install and service all major brands including L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ie. Modern openers offer WiFi connectivity, battery backup, and much quieter operation than older models. If your opener is more than 10 years old and struggling, replacement usually makes more sense than repeated repairs.
We also handle cable and roller repairs, which often go hand in hand with spring issues. Frayed cables or worn rollers create noise and safety hazards. Full door replacement is available when repair costs approach 50% of a new door's price, or when you simply want to upgrade your home's curb appeal and energy efficiency.

What does spring replacement cost in Fort Worth?
Standard torsion spring replacement typically runs $200 to $300 for a double door, depending on spring quality and door weight. High-cycle springs cost slightly more but last much longer. We include adjustment and safety testing with every spring job. If both springs need replacement (which we recommend), the second spring is discounted.
